Editorial Reviews

From Library Journal
Originally published as "The Harmony Guide to Knitting Stiches" (Volumes 1-4) and the "Harmony Guide to Aran Knitting" (Volume 5), this series is notable for its clear color illustrations and photos of each stitch pattern included. In addition, Volumes 4 and 5 offer both written instructions and charts for stitch patterns.

5.0 out of 5 stars Designing your own Aran Isle made simple, July 25, 2000
By Martha A. Baskin (Winter Park, Fl USA) - See all my reviews
This book provides a brief history of Aran knitting, an overview and how to explanation of aran knitting techniques, explanation of how to design an Aran Isle sweater, and written as well as chart instructions on 220 patterns. What I found most helpful was the grouping of patterns according to row repeats, from 2 row patterns to 48 row patterns. There were 14 1/2 page examples of Aran combinations with tables showing the row and stich number for each pattern used. These combination examples illustrate how the Aran designs of different length and with can be group to create unique designs.

This book is ideal for someone familiar with Aran Isle knitting who wants the freedom to design their own creations. A book most useful to intermediate to advance knitters, it covers the basics so well it would also be helpful to beginners with an interest in design.

5.0 out of 5 stars Beautiful stitch patterns, September 7, 2003
By Barbara Young (New York State, USA)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
A wonderful book with wonderful stitch patterns. As an expert knitter, I found the beginning pages a good review and learned a few things as well. My only bone to pick: I don't like the way the charts for the return even numbered rows are coded to appear as the work looks from the front. When you actually have to pearl, the chart will indicate a knit stitch. Somewhat confusing at times, but if you know what you're doing, this can be overcome. The row by row written instructions don't do this, but that is no help to me, as I find chart instruction much easier to follow and don't even read the written instructions. All in all though, I would highly recommend this book
